WebThe Great Smoky Mountains National Park features over 800 miles of trout streams. Native southern Appalachian brook trout are thriving in many mid and high elevation Smoky Mountain streams. Many anglers visit the Park for a shot at catching one of these special fish. Best of all, brook trout love dry flies and are some of the prettiest trout ... WebJan 13, 2024 · The Great Smoky Mountains National Park contains over 2,900 miles of streams, and over 700 miles of these are large enough to support a trout population. With over 300 streams to fish in, you can choose between remote headwater streams that require a hike to reach, or more easily accessible streams where the fishing is less challenging. WebTrout Fishing To fish in the Great Smoky Mountains National Park, you need a valid Tennessee or North Carolina fishing license. Licenses can be obtained from the …
